Training:

A: Every Min On the Minute for 30 Min:
2 Power Cleans (62kg)
3 Ring Push Ups

B: 4 Rounds for time of:

20 Cal Airdyne Sprint
15 Ball Slams (30lbs)



Results:

Part A was exactly what I wanted it to be.  The power cleans were nice and neat, touch and go and after the last set I still felt like I could do more. My rings were set a little less than 2ft off the ground. The last few sets began to get tough.  I forgot the burn you get on your arms from being on the rings.
It was good to know I could do 60 Power Cleans and 90 Rings Push Ups and still feel able to do more after.
Part B was tough.  I finished the workout in 7:12. the first round went well, but returning to the airdyne, it began to feel like pedaling through wet cement!
